Computer science > Agile methodologies > Scrum >
Team Dynamics

Last updated on Thursday, April 25, 2024.

 

Definition:

The audio version of this document is provided by www.studio-coohorte.fr. The Studio Coohorte gives you access to the best audio synthesis on the market in a sleek and powerful interface. If you'd like, you can learn more and test their advanced text-to-speech service yourself.

Team dynamics refers to the interactions, relationships, communication patterns, and collaboration within a team. It encompasses how team members work together, share responsibilities, make decisions, and resolve conflicts to achieve common goals effectively. In the context of computer science and Agile methodologies like Scrum, strong team dynamics are essential for boosting productivity, fostering innovation, and delivering high-quality software products.

The Importance of Team Dynamics in Agile Methodologies

When it comes to Agile methodologies such as Scrum, one of the key factors that contribute to a team's success is its dynamics. Team dynamics refer to the interactions and relationships among team members as they work together to achieve a common goal.

Collaboration and Communication

Collaboration is at the heart of Agile methodologies. Team members must work together closely, leveraging each other's strengths and skills to deliver high-quality products or services. Effective collaboration requires open communication channels where team members feel comfortable sharing ideas, feedback, and updates on their progress.

Trust and Respect

Team dynamics also rely on trust and respect among team members. Trust is essential for fostering a sense of psychological safety within the team, enabling members to take risks, experiment with new ideas, and admit mistakes without fear of judgment. Respect, on the other hand, ensures that team members value each other's contributions and perspectives, creating a positive and inclusive working environment.

Adaptability and Flexibility

Agile methodologies emphasize the importance of adaptability and flexibility in responding to change and uncertainty. Team dynamics play a crucial role in this aspect by enabling teams to quickly adjust their strategies, priorities, and processes in light of new information or shifting requirements. A cohesive team with strong dynamics is better equipped to navigate challenges and seize opportunities in a dynamic and fast-paced work environment.

Continuous Improvement

Lastly, effective team dynamics promote a culture of continuous improvement within Agile teams. By encouraging regular reflections, feedback sessions, and retrospectives, teams can identify areas for growth, celebrate their successes, and make iterative changes to enhance their performance over time. This commitment to continuous learning and improvement is essential for achieving long-term success in Agile methodologies.

In conclusion, team dynamics play a critical role in the success of Agile teams. By fostering collaboration, trust, respect, adaptability, and a focus on continuous improvement, teams can enhance their productivity, creativity, and overall performance in delivering value to their customers.

 

If you want to learn more about this subject, we recommend these books.

 

You may also be interested in the following topics: